Choosing the right country for kidswear manufacturing plays a crucial role in determining your brand’s success. Two of the most popular sourcing destinations today are India and Bangladesh, both recognized globally as major hubs for apparel production. However, when comparing cost, quality, minimum order quantity (MOQ), and lead time, each country offers distinct advantages.

Cost Comparison

Bangladesh is often perceived as a low-cost manufacturing destination due to lower labor costs and large-scale factory setups. For basic kidswear items such as t-shirts, leggings, and pajamas, Bangladesh can provide highly competitive pricing, especially for bulk orders.

India, while slightly higher in cost for certain categories, offers greater flexibility and value-added services. Quality Standards

When it comes to quality, India has a strong reputation for craftsmanship and fabric variety. A trusted kids wear manufacturer in india can deliver superior stitching, colorfastness, softness, and finishing—critical factors for children’s clothing.

Bangladesh excels in mass production of standardized designs but may offer limited customization options. India, on the other hand, provides access to organic cotton, sustainable fabrics, embroidery, hand-block printing, and specialized embellishments.

MOQ (Minimum Order Quantity)

Bangladesh factories typically prefer high MOQs, making them ideal for large retailers and multinational brands.

India stands out for its flexible MOQ policies. Small and emerging brands benefit from lower MOQs, allowing them to test new designs, colors, and styles without heavy upfront investment. This flexibility makes India a preferred destination for startups and boutique labels.

Lead Time & Production Speed

Bangladesh’s large-scale operations can handle high-volume orders efficiently once production begins. However, sampling and development stages may take longer.

India offers faster sampling, quicker approvals, and smoother communication. Many Indian manufacturers provide shorter lead times due to integrated supply chains and in-house facilities. This is especially important for brands launching seasonal collections or responding quickly to trends.

Which Country Should You Choose?

Choose Bangladesh if:

  • You require very large quantities

  • You focus on basic designs

  • Lowest per-unit cost is the priority

Choose India if:

  • You want flexibility in MOQ

  • You need customization and diverse fabrics

  • You value quality, communication, and faster sampling
